War Memorial Hospital (WMH) is a 3rd Schedule Aged Rehabilitation hospital, situated in Waverley, owned and operated by Uniting and part of the South Eastern Sydney Local Health District (SESLHD). Services are comprised of 24-hour inpatient care, Monday to Friday outpatient departments, iREAP Day Rehabilitation program, several specialist community teams inclusive of Transitional Aged Care, Geriatric Flying Squad, Young Onset Dementia, Day Centre Program, 24-hour accommodation service for regional guests and the full range of hospital support services. The primary purpose of this position is to provide safe transport to clients attending the War Memorial Hospital Day Centre and to provide support with the smooth running of the Day Centre therapy program, including bus outings, under the guidance of the Day Centre Program and Transport Services Manager and therapy staff. There is a strong focus on customer service and teamwork, consistent with WMH, SESLHD and Uniting policies, procedures and standards

 

This position is part time fixed term contract until 18th December 2026. Specific days are Monday, Tuesday & Friday.
